Election Day (2024) offers a satirical look at the chaos of modern politics through the eyes of Junior, a relatable everyman caught in the whirlwind of campaign madness. The film expertly balances absurd humor with a sharp critique of media sensationalism. Alex L. delivers a performance that's both earnest and amusing, capturing Junior's growing frustration as he navigates the superficiality of his choices. Jack Jackson and John Johnson, played by Sam W., are parodies of the typical candidates, making it hard to separate them at times, which adds to Junior's plight. The pacing has an unpredictable rhythm, mirroring the tumultuous election cycle, and the practical effects used in some of the comedic set pieces bring a tangible quality that enhances the overall feel. It’s not just a comedy; it's a reflection on civic responsibility wrapped in humor.
